Steps to make Oven Roasted Brussels Sprouts:
  1. Clean Brussels sprouts and remove tough part of stem.
  2. Toss in a pan with just enough olive oil to coat.
  3. Cook in 350 degree oven till tender (about 40 minutes).
  4. Toss with 1 or 2 Tbsp balsamic vinegar, depending on how many Brussels sprouts you have used.
  5. Salt to taste using a sea salt grinder.
